> I've produced a 2-part series for Radio 4 looking at how artists use the
> internet to create and distribute work.  It's called Arts Technologica and
> is presented by Martha Lane Fox.
>
> The first programme is broadcast today at 4pm and looks at how fast
> network speeds allow musicians to play together remotely. Kevin Godley's
> Whole World Band; Eric Whitacre's Virtual Choir; musicians from the RCM,
> the BBC Scottish Symphony Orchestra, the Scottish Chamber Orchestra;  the
> Young Vic Theatre, the Met Opera all feature in the programme.  And the
> Director of Musion, the company that produced holograms of Tupac Shakur for
> the Coachella festival and Narendra Modi's election campaign, gives a
> (disturbing!) insight into how we may experience concerts in the future.
>
> The second programme is broadcast next Monday at 4pm and looks at how
> artists use the internet to create and distribute work and to comment on
> how digital technologies are shaping our lives.  Featured artists include
> Vuk Cosic, Lucky PDF, James Bridle, Thomson and Craighead, Liz Sterry,
> David OReilly, Kate Genevieve and Furtherfield's Ruth Catlow with artist
> Dave Miller.
